Billing Manager
  • Ogletree Deakins
  • Tucson, AZ FULL_TIME
  • Position Summary

    Our Financial Operations Department has the opportunity for an experienced Billing Manager to join the Firm’s expanding practice. The position provides department leadership ensuring the production of accurate invoices, while maintaining an acceptable work flow to meet monthly billing goals and deadlines. This role strives to ensure the Billing Team has appropriate procedures, policies, and tools to perform their assigned responsibilities. The position fosters team building, collaboration and cooperation among all Billing personnel as well as personnel across departments. The Billing Manager plans and leads monthly Billing Department staff meetings and manages all aspects of billing, training, coaching and team development, through oversight and direct involvement with performance standards.


    Essential Functions

    • Oversees all billing activity to ensure accurate and timely invoicing to clients.   Includes hands-on billing, when necessary.
    • The Billing Manager is the Aderant billing expert.  Must be able to answer questions and provide solutions to billing issues.  Leverage all of the system’s features to optimize billing outcomes. 
    • Delegates work accordingly based on volume, complexity and priority.
    • Develops billing policies, procedures, and internal controls.
    • Develops departmental processes and training on procedures and technology for Billing Team.
    • Coaches and mentors Billing Supervisors and Billing team.  Maintains an open dialogue to improve morale and engender team spirit.  Ensures the core values of the firm are reflected in the billing staff.  Promotes an atmosphere of positive behavior by leading and participating in positive communication that improves working environment. 
    • Recruit new billers, as needed.
    • Lead team to provide consistent delivery of high quality customer service to our clients, co-workers, billing attorneys and fellow employees.
    • Conduct mid-year and annual evaluations, including Senior Managers, when necessary.

    Requirements

    • Undergraduate degree in finance, accounting or any related field and/or equivalent work experience.
    • At least 5 years of experience in a management/supervisory capacity.
    • Previous law firm experience preferred.
    • Excellent planning, organization, oral and verbal skills, including an ability to present and persuade others based on analysis of issues.
    • High level of computer skills. Experience in Aderant (Billing System Software), Excel, Word, and Outlook are required.
    • Strong interpersonal skills necessary in order to communicate effectively with clients, attorneys, practice assistants and management.

Tucson (/ˈtuːsɒn, tuːˈsɒn/) is a city and the county seat of Pima County, Arizona, United States, and home to the University of Arizona. The 2010 United States Census put the population at 520,116, while the 2015 estimated population of the entire Tucson metropolitan statistical area (MSA) was 980,263. The Tucson MSA forms part of the larger Tucson-Nogales combined statistical area (CSA), with a total population of 1,010,025 as of the 2010 Census.
